Answer the following questions:
7.How can ideological divisions within Congress create gridlock or the need for negotiation and
compromise


HELP PLEASE!!!

Answers

Answer 1
Ideological divisions within Congress can create gridlock or the need for negotiation and compromise in several ways. For example, if the members of Congress are divided along ideological lines, they may be unable to agree on legislation or other policy decisions. This can lead to a situation where the Congress is unable to pass any bills or take any action on important issues, resulting in gridlock. In order to break this gridlock, the members of Congress may need to negotiate and compromise on their positions in order to find a solution that is acceptable to both sides. This can be a difficult and time-consuming process, but it is necessary in order to overcome ideological divisions and move forward with the legislative process.

1) Briefly explain ONE development that contributed to the patterns of population in Mississippi between 1800 and 1860.


2) Briefly explain ONE effect of the patterns of population in Mississippi reflected in the table.


3) Briefly explain ANOTHER effect of the patterns of population in Mississippi reflected in the table

Answers

Before and after becoming a state, Mississippi's population expansion is clearly associated with the increase in cotton output. The number of White people increased from 5,179 in 1800 to 353,901 in 1860, while the number of slaves increased from 3,489 to 436,631.

Mississippi was the main cotton producer in the United States throughout the first half of the 19th century, and owners of sizable estates relied on the work of African slaves. Between 1800 and 1860, the nation saw two significant changes. Rice and tobacco were the previous cash crops; cotton is now the new cash crop. The slave trade expanded to fill the economic gap in the Chesapeake region as the crops changed. Furs from the Great Lakes and the Missouri River; basic foods like maize and wheat from the Midwest; cotton, sugar, and tobacco from the plantations of the Deep South; and just about every other trade commodity you can think of were all transported by the Mississippi River. And in each instance, commerce resulted in a certain culture.

Decribe one way the pread of Buddhim led Chinee culture to change during the Period 1200-1450

Answers

Answer:

One way the spread of Buddhism led Chinese culture to change during the period c. 1200-c. 1450 can be seen through the architecture. Buddhist monasteries, buildings where monks gathered, were erected in major cities across China, signifying its increasing popularity
